The Hydrogen Energy Electric Three Eccentric Butterfly Valve is an advanced valve system specifically designed for use in hydrogen energy applications. This valve combines electric actuation with a unique three-eccentric design, offering several advantages over traditional valve technologies. The term “three eccentric” refers to the valve’s unique design, where the shaft is offset from both the valve body and the sealing surface. This design ensures better sealing performance, improved durability, and more precise control of flow, all of which are critical when dealing with the high pressures and volatile nature of hydrogen gas.

Understanding Electric Flanged Hard Seal Butterfly Valves

china Electric flanged hard seal butterfly valve manufacturer

Electric flanged hard seal butterfly valves are designed to regulate the flow of fluids in pipelines and industrial systems. They feature a circular disc that rotates to open or close the valve, and the “flanged” aspect refers to the type of connection used to secure the valve to the pipeline. The “hard seal” refers to the valve’s sealing mechanism, which is designed to prevent leakage even under high-pressure conditions. These valves are operated electronically, allowing for precise control over the fluid flow without the need for manual intervention. The unique design of the butterfly valve, with its simple but effective mechanism, ensures that it offers both high durability and low maintenance. The electric actuator can be integrated with advanced control systems, allowing for remote monitoring and automatic adjustment of the valve position, making it a critical component for automation in modern industries.

Construction and Working Principle

Electric clamp butterfly valve

The electric clamp butterfly valve consists of several key components: a circular disc (the butterfly), a shaft, an actuator, and the valve body. The butterfly disc is mounted on a shaft and positioned within the valve body, which is typically cylindrical. The actuator, powered by electricity, is responsible for rotating the shaft and, consequently, the butterfly disc. When the valve is in the closed position, the disc blocks the flow of fluid. By rotating the actuator, the disc can be opened or partially opened, allowing for precise control of the flow rate. The electric actuator provides automation, enabling remote operation and integration with control systems, which is particularly beneficial in processes that require consistent monitoring and adjustment.

What is a Hydrogen Energy Electric V-Ball Valve?

Hydrogen energy Electric V-ball valve

The Hydrogen Energy Electric V-Ball Valve is a specialized type of control valve designed to regulate the flow of hydrogen gas in various systems, such as hydrogen production, storage, transportation, and fuel cell applications. Unlike traditional ball valves, which use a spherical ball to control fluid flow, the V-ball valve incorporates a “V” shaped notch in the ball, allowing for more precise control of flow. Coupled with electric actuators, these valves offer exceptional performance in dynamic and challenging conditions, particularly in high-pressure hydrogen environments. Hydrogen, being a highly flammable and reactive element, presents specific challenges when it comes to handling and transportation. The need for precise flow control and robust safety mechanisms is paramount. This is where the electric V-ball valve shines. The design and technology behind this valve are tailored to meet the unique demands of hydrogen energy systems, ensuring reliable, safe, and efficient operations.

What is a Fan Filter?

Fan filter ODM manufacturer

A fan filter is an integral component used to protect sensitive equipment from dust, debris, and other particulate matter. These filters are typically used in conjunction with fans in devices like air conditioning units, computer servers, industrial machinery, and medical devices. They ensure that clean, filtered air circulates within a system, preventing overheating and ensuring smooth operation. The fan filter not only improves efficiency but also extends the life of the equipment by reducing the chances of mechanical failure due to accumulated dirt or other contaminants. As such, the demand for high-quality fan filters continues to grow across various industries, including electronics, HVAC (Heating, Ventilation, and Air Conditioning), and automotive sectors.

The Evolution of Actuators

Intelligent integrated actuator oem manufacturer

Actuators have long been essential components in industrial machinery, responsible for converting electrical, hydraulic, or pneumatic energy into mechanical motion. Traditional actuators, while effective, often required separate systems for motors, sensors, and controllers, leading to larger, more complex, and less efficient setups. As industries advanced, the need for smaller, more energy-efficient, and highly responsive actuators grew. This led to the development of intelligent integrated actuators, which are compact, self-contained systems capable of performing a variety of functions in a single unit.
